Создание базы данных — важный шаг при создании любого программного приложения или веб-сайта, требующего хранения данных. В этой статье блога мы рассмотрим процесс создания базы данных с использованием операторов языка определения данных (DDL). DDL позволяет нам определять и манипулировать структурой нашей базы данных, включая таблицы, индексы, ограничения и многое другое. Мы рассмотрим несколько методов и предоставим примеры кода, которые помогут вам начать работу. Итак, давайте углубимся и узнаем, как создать базу данных с помощью DDL!
Метод 1: использование оператора CREATE DATABASE
Самый простой метод создания базы данных с использованием DDL — использование оператора CREATE DATABASE
. Это утверждение поддерживается большинством систем управления базами данных (СУБД). Вот пример использования SQL:
CREATE DATABASE mydatabase;
Метод 2: использование операторов DDL, специфичных для СУБД.
Различные СУБД часто предоставляют свои собственные операторы DDL для создания базы данных. Например, в MySQL вы можете использовать оператор CREATE SCHEMA
:
CREATE SCHEMA mydatabase;
Аналогично в PostgreSQL вы можете использовать оператор CREATE DATABASE
:
CREATE DATABASE mydatabase;
Метод 3: использование инструментов графического пользовательского интерфейса
Многие системы управления базами данных предоставляют инструменты графического пользовательского интерфейса (GUI), которые упрощают процесс создания базы данных. Эти инструменты предлагают визуальный интерфейс, в котором вы можете указать имя базы данных, настройки и другие параметры. Они генерируют необходимые операторы DDL «за кулисами». Примеры популярных инструментов с графическим интерфейсом: phpMyAdmin, MySQL Workbench и Microsoft SQL Server Management Studio.
Метод 4: использование ORM (объектно-реляционное сопоставление)
Среды ORM (объектно-реляционное сопоставление), такие как Django, Hibernate или Entity Framework, предоставляют абстракции более высокого уровня для управления базами данных. Они позволяют вам определять схему вашей базы данных с помощью кода, а ORM занимается созданием базовых структур базы данных. Вот пример использования Django:
# models.py
from django.db import models
class MyModel(models.Model):
# Define your model fields here
# Run migrations to create the database
python manage.py makemigrations
python manage.py migrate
Создание базы данных с использованием DDL — фундаментальный навык для любого начинающего разработчика или администратора баз данных. В этой статье мы рассмотрели различные методы выполнения этой задачи, в том числе использование операторов DDL, таких как CREATE DATABASE
, использование операторов DDL, специфичных для СУБД, использование инструментов графического пользовательского интерфейса и использование платформ ORM. Следуя этим методам и экспериментируя с предоставленными примерами кода, вы быстро окажетесь на пути к созданию собственных баз данных!
Не забудьте выбрать наиболее подходящий метод, исходя из ваших конкретных требований и используемой СУБД. Удачного создания базы данных!